How the formula works
Both milligram per cubic foot and metric ton per teaspoon meas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in milligram per cubic foot by 1.740632e-13 to get metric ton per teaspoon. To reverse the conversion, multiply a metric ton per teaspoon value by 5.745039e12 to get back to milligram per cubic foot.
